Kerala Blasters, a.k.a the Yellow Army, is an Indian professional Football club that plays in the Indian Super League under the license provided in the shade of the All India Football Federation.
HISTORY
Kerala Blasters was founded five years ago on 24th May 2014 after the All India Football Federation, the main body behind the association Football in India, and IMG-Reliance announced the ownership bids of the eight selected teams upon the inaugural season of the Indian Super League.
Thw Former Indian Cricketer Sachin Tendulkar won the bidding for the Kochi franchise with entrepreneur Prasad V Potluri. On 27th May 2014, the team was officially named Kerala Blasters FC.
On 13th August 2014, the former England goalkeeper David James was made the first head coach and the marquee player of the team. On 13th August 2014, the team played its first match against the Northeast United. The former Newcastle United forward Michael Chopra became the first foreign player to be drafted by the Kerala Blasters.

The Jawaharlal Nehru Stadium in Kochi, Kerala serves as the home ground of the team. The stadium has a capacity of 65,000, but has been limited to 40,000 for the Indian Super League. The stadium is considered one of the noisiest Football stadiums in the world due to its distinctive architecture.
